How does place value help me to divide?

How does place value help me to divide?

Place value is an essential concept in mathematics that helps us understand and perform various mathematical operations, including division. It provides a structured system for organizing numbers based on their value and position, allowing us to easily manipulate and compute with larger numbers. When it comes to division, place value helps us to accurately determine the quotient and make the process more efficient.

Place value helps me to divide by guiding the placement of digits in the quotient. When dividing, we start from the leftmost digit of the dividend and move towards the right, assigning digits to the quotient based on the value of the divisor. This process is made possible by the understanding of place value, as each digit’s individual worth is determined by its position within the number. By correctly placing digits in the quotient according to their respective place value, we ensure the accuracy and coherence of our division.

Understanding the significance of place value extends beyond the basic process of division. It enables us to comprehend the magnitudes involved in a division problem, facilitating estimation and better real-world applications. For example, when dividing a large number of objects equally among a certain group, an understanding of place value helps us determine how many complete groups can be formed and if any remainders are present.

3. How does place value affect the position of the decimal point in division?

In division involving decimal numbers, place value guides the placement of the decimal point in the quotient. It should be positioned directly above the decimal point in the dividend.
